WALL TOWNSHIP, N.J., Sept. 12, 2013 /PRNewswire/ -- Coates International, Ltd. (OTCQB: COTE) –Coates International, Ltd. and Coates Hi-Tech Engines, Ltd. (the "Companies") have signed commitment agreement letters with an American power company in Colorado on September 11, 2013 to develop and manufacture industrial water to hydrogen CSRV electric power generators that will be manufactured in the USA.

Management Comments, "We are pleased after a year of negotiations that the Companies have come to an agreement to go forward with this project. We already have the industrial CSRV engines and generators ready to go into production. The second phase with the water to hydrogen H2 reactor will be completed with another company that is involved in the deal. The names of the Companies will be divulged when all agreements are executed."

Mr. Coates comments, "We have engines operating on water split into hydrogen H2 by a Coates water to hydrogen H2 reactor. The second phase of the project has started already and I believe the best possible thing that our Company could do is to join forces with American companies in this project. There are seven American power companies involved. I feel extremely confident that we have all the components and science for success. I am convinced that this technology could make the USA independent of foreign imported oil, create many new jobs and help boost the US economy. I am looking forward to this challenge. The most abundant power on this planet is contained in water."
